It can be overwhelming when trying to price things out. Sellers want to make money and buyers want a good deal. The best way is to do some research and see what the going rate is for the item. I saw a vintage RC10 going for 1900 (asking price) on ebay. Remember any item only has value if someone wants it. You could have the world's largest diamond valued at 10 bazillion dollars, but if noone wants it, then what is it really worth? The same goes for any items. All you can do is put what you feel is a fair price. If people don't like it, let them make an offer.
